A Moroccan city is increasingly attracting tourists

Spaniards are redrawing their map of the world and Morocco is occupying a prime spot. According to the latest "Viaje perfecto" report from the tour operator Soltour, the Kingdom is emerging as one of the top destinations for 2025, driven by a quest for authenticity and the unexpected rise of Fez.

Analysis of bookings for the year 2025 reveals a paradigm shift among our Iberian neighbors. While Spain remains their favorite playground and Cape Verde (particularly the island of Sal) creates a surprise by rising to second place, Morocco is confirming its status as a safe bet. The Kingdom is among the most sought-after destinations, alongside exotic heavyweights like Cancun, Punta Cana, or the Canary Islands.

But beyond the classics, it is the emergence of new cities that is marking this tourist year. The report highlights a strong progression of Fez in the rankings. The spiritual capital of the Kingdom is attracting a Spanish clientele eager to venture off the beaten path, now rivaling trendy European urban destinations like Tirana or Ljubljana. This trend validates the strategy of diversifying Morocco’s tourism offering, which is no longer solely focused on the Marrakech hub.

This ranking reflects a broader evolution in travel habits. According to Luis Santos, commercial director of Soltour, tourists are now seeking a balance between "classic destinations and emerging options," favoring flexibility and personalized experiences. With its geographical proximity and cultural richness, Morocco perfectly meets this dual demand for exoticism and accessibility.
